    New Image Art Gallery

    A premiere destination for urban art enthusiasts, this gallery is situated in Los Angeles. Past exhibits have included the mural work by the artist-collective Faile, David Ellis and Swoon. New Image Gallery is open Wednesdays through Saturdays.

    Galerie dei Barri Fine Art

    The Gallery has been a magnet for art lovers and collectors for over thirty years in Saint-Tropez area. With a new location in LA, Adelaide de Perlinghi presides over a veritable jewel box of eclectic and carefully selected fine art. Presenting Caudron, A. Painter, Stawiarski and others.

    Fine Arts Building Gallery
    The Fine Arts Building stands as one of the great architectural treasures of LA. Dating back to 1927 and designed as a Romanesque Revival style structure. Now in partnership with the Papillon Gallery they present monthly exibits.

    ThinkSpace Gallery

    Opened in 2005, this contemporary urban art gallery is located on Santa Monica Boulevard, in Los Angeles. Artists who have contributed murals to gallery in the past include the London Police, Ekundayo, and Mear One.

    The Museum of Contemporary Art

    The Museum of Contemporary Art in downtown L.A. is regarded as one of the country's premier museums. Located in two facilities, MOCA collects, exhibits, and interprets art created since 1940 and preserves it for future generations.
